Transaction 7c0e15cb76e7512c8fa152792c410e30fde46bd6369e08873e3a5edc35f9ee0a

89 Input
2 Outputs
  • 7c0e15cb76e7512c8fa152792c410e30fde46bd6369e08873e3a5edc35f9ee0a:0
  • value  691763290
    address  3EWLfWkkr98dn7TyR8h5nYBzjeGm3UTRx5
  • 7c0e15cb76e7512c8fa152792c410e30fde46bd6369e08873e3a5edc35f9ee0a:1
  • value  768072
    address  3ARfRpBFbMFF1XThKzTmCu6tpyDYTikjf4